glassfish
  1. glassfish
  2. GLASSFISH-3598

Replace calls to System.setProperty with GFSystem.setProperty

    Details

    • Type: Improvement Improvement
    • Status: Open
    • Priority: Major Major
    • Resolution: Unresolved
    • Affects Version/s: 9.1peur1
    • Fix Version/s: future release
    • Component/s: admin
    • Labels:
      None
    • Environment:

      Operating System: All
      Platform: All

      Description

      Replace every call to System.setPropert[y|ies]() with GFSystem.setPropert[y|ies]()

      See http://blogs.sun.com/foo/entry/monitored_system_setproperty
      for details on why.

      I set the subcomponent to "Admin". It should be set to ALL subcomponents, but
      Issue tracker won't allow that.

        Activity

        Hide
        km added a comment -

        BN.

        Show
        km added a comment - BN.
        Hide
        km added a comment -

        BN.

        Show
        km added a comment - BN.
        Hide
        Tom Mueller added a comment -

        Cleared the Fix version field since this issue isn't going to be fixed in 9.1peur1.

        Show
        Tom Mueller added a comment - Cleared the Fix version field since this issue isn't going to be fixed in 9.1peur1.
        Hide
        Byron Nevins added a comment -

        Not difficult but messy – need to change dozens or hundreds of files...

        The hard part is GFSystem implementation which is all done long ago.

        Show
        Byron Nevins added a comment - Not difficult but messy – need to change dozens or hundreds of files... The hard part is GFSystem implementation which is all done long ago.
        Hide
        Tom Mueller added a comment -

        A fix for this issue was initially identified for possible inclusion in the 3.2 release, but after further 3.2 planning, the feature or improvement did not make the cut. This issue is being targeted for a future release. If based on a reevaluation, it is targeted for 3.2, then update the "fix version" again.

        Show
        Tom Mueller added a comment - A fix for this issue was initially identified for possible inclusion in the 3.2 release, but after further 3.2 planning, the feature or improvement did not make the cut. This issue is being targeted for a future release. If based on a reevaluation, it is targeted for 3.2, then update the "fix version" again.

          People

          • Assignee:
            Byron Nevins
            Reporter:
            Byron Nevins
          • Votes:
            0 Vote for this issue
            Watchers:
            0 Start watching this issue

            Dates

            • Created:
              Updated: